Professional Door Technicians: The Unsung Heroes of Building Maintenance
In the bustling world of building and construction and maintenance, professional door technicians play a vital role in guaranteeing that buildings remain practical, secure, and accessible. These skilled specialists are frequently the unsung heroes who keep doors, locks, and access systems running efficiently. This article digs into the world of professional door technicians, exploring their duties, the skills they need, and the value of their work.
The Role of a Professional Door Technician
Professional door technicians are focused on the setup, maintenance, and repair of different types of doors, locks, and gain access to control systems. Their role is diverse and extends beyond merely fixing broken doors. Here are some of the crucial duties of a professional door service technician:

Installation and Setup
Installing brand-new doors, locks, and hardware in domestic, industrial, and commercial settings.Setting up access control systems, consisting of electronic locks and keycard readers.Making sure that all installations satisfy safety and security standards.
Maintenance and Repair
Regularly inspecting and preserving doors and locks to avoid concerns.Repairing broken or malfunctioning doors, hinges, and locks.Fixing and solving concerns with access control systems.
Security Assessments
Conducting security evaluations to recognize vulnerabilities in a structure's access points.Advising and carrying out security upgrades, such as setting up high-security locks or reinforcing door frames.
Customer support
Offering outstanding customer support by interacting efficiently with customers.Using suggestions and assistance on door and lock maintenance.Ensuring that clients are pleased with the service offered.
Compliance and Safety

The work of professional door technicians is vital for several factors:

Safety and Security
Well-maintained doors and locks are necessary for the security and security of structures and their residents.Professional technicians make sure that gain access to control systems are working correctly, avoiding unapproved entry.
Accessibility
Doors that open and close smoothly are important for availability, specifically in public structures and those with high foot traffic.Technicians guarantee that doors satisfy ADA (Americans with Disabilities Act) requirements, making them available to all users.
Energy Efficiency
Effectively installed and kept doors help to decrease energy intake by preventing air leakages.This can result in lower energy costs and a more sustainable building environment.
Expense Savings
